Transaction 150c884568ad5829b6f37f91220bcccce4e9e99a1a2e733fff5f030516c4b84a

1 Input
2 Outputs
  • 150c884568ad5829b6f37f91220bcccce4e9e99a1a2e733fff5f030516c4b84a:0
  • value  1108458442
    address  18p8pviYHyRh8ZM9tqp9M4vYvSMmz9PRSr
  • 150c884568ad5829b6f37f91220bcccce4e9e99a1a2e733fff5f030516c4b84a:1
  • value  4874479
    address  3Np6AedDwx5He4BWTsSPt3JnWfHtcd2D8e